Getting Started: Connecting Your Smart White Noise Machine to Your Phone
Before you can enjoy the convenience of phone control, the initial setup is the most important part. Start by unboxing the device and reading the quick start guide; manufacturers often include model-specific instructions for the first pairing. Most smart white noise machines connect using either Bluetooth or Wi-Fi. Bluetooth is great for simple, direct pairing when you want local control from a single phone and don’t need remote access. Wi-Fi offers more flexibility: you can control the device from anywhere, integrate with cloud services, and allow multiple users to operate the machine via their phones. When choosing between the two, consider whether you want remote control outside your home or quick setup for bedside use.
Power on the machine and put it into pairing mode. This might involve holding a button for a few seconds or following a sequence indicated in the manual. On your phone, open Settings and enable Bluetooth if required, or connect the phone to the same Wi-Fi network the device will use. Then install the manufacturer’s app from your app store; the app is typically required for the initial configuration even if you plan to use voice control later. Open the app, create an account if prompted — this often enables cloud-based features — and follow the guided steps to add your device. The app should detect the machine and prompt for the home Wi-Fi password if needed.
Some machines use a temporary local access point to configure the Wi-Fi credentials; this means your phone will briefly join the device’s network to pass the correct credentials, then both will operate on the home network. During this step, ensure you’re on a stable Wi-Fi network and that your router supports the common frequencies used (2.4 GHz is most compatible for IoT devices). If your router uses a guest network or has device isolation enabled, temporarily disable those settings until the device is set up.
Once connected, give the device a friendly name inside the app so you can quickly identify it among other smart home gadgets. It’s useful to add a location such as “Master Bedroom White Noise” or “Home Office Sound Machine,” especially if you plan to integrate it into automation routines. Finally, update the firmware if the app offers a new version; firmware updates often include performance improvements and security patches that are essential for reliable operation. With these basic steps complete, your smart white noise machine will be ready for deeper customization and control through your phone.
Using the App: Features and Customization
The app that pairs with your smart white noise machine is where you’ll spend most of your time customizing soundscapes and controls. Most manufacturer apps provide a range of sounds beyond classic white noise, such as pink noise, brown noise, ocean waves, rain, fan sounds, and curated ambient textures. Spend time exploring these sound options and the available EQ or tone adjustments within the app; subtle tweaks to high and low frequencies can dramatically affect perceived comfort and masking effectiveness. Many apps let you layer sounds, combining gentle rain with distant thunder or a low-frequency hum with soft chimes. Layering creates a richer audio environment tailored to your preferences.
Volume control in the app often includes fine-grain adjustments and the ability to set separate volume levels for different times of day. Some apps include a fade-in and fade-out feature that gradually increases the volume when starting a sleep session and gently decreases it at the end, which is helpful for falling asleep and waking without a jarring change. Preset modes or favorites let you save custom sound combinations and recall them quickly. It’s handy to create presets for different scenarios — for example, a “Deep Sleep” preset with low-frequency brown noise and a slow fade-out, and a “Focus” preset with more pronounced mid frequencies and steady volume.
Equalizer settings help you adapt the sound to the acoustics of your room and personal hearing sensitivities. If the app has an adaptive equalizer or a quick hearing test, use it to fine-tune the output to your ears. Advanced apps may offer ambient intelligence that adjusts the sound automatically based on noise levels in your environment, using built-in microphones to monitor background noise and raise or lower the machine volume as needed. Take precautions with the microphone feature by reviewing the privacy policy; some users prefer to disable room listening if they are concerned about data collection.
Scheduling is a powerful app feature that enables automatic on/off times tied to your sleep routine or daily schedule. You can program nightly cycles, weekday and weekend variations, or custom sequences for naps and focus sessions. The app may also support timers, so the machine can run for a set duration when you only need temporary sound masking. Integration with Do Not Disturb modes and sleep tracking features can enhance app functionality; some apps link with health data on your phone to suggest optimal soundscapes and durations based on sleep patterns. Explore options for remote control as well, which allow family members to change settings when they are away or to help a child without being physically present.
Finally, leverage any social or community features in the app — user-shared presets, recommended soundscapes based on occupation or sleep issues, and developer-provided guides. These can inspire new combinations and help you discover configurations tailored to specific needs such as tinnitus masking, concentration for study, or restful naps. Regularly check the app for updates and new sound packs released by the manufacturer, as ongoing development often brings improved features and a wider palette of sounds to choose from.
Advanced Controls: Scheduling, Automation, and Voice Assistants
Smart white noise machines become truly convenient when they are part of your broader smart home ecosystem. Start by exploring scheduling within the manufacturer’s app. Scheduling can be simple — a nightly on at 10:30 p.m. and off at 7:00 a.m. — or complex, involving multiple events such as pre-sleep ramp-downs, daytime low-volume background noise for focus, and daytime off states during weekends. Consider pairing schedules with your personal routine: a louder, more masking profile when your household is busier, a gentler, long-fade night profile when you need uninterrupted sleep, and a brief boost for nap times. Most apps let you create multiple schedules and apply them to specific days or repeat patterns.
Automation takes schedules a step further by integrating with other smart devices and triggers. You might set the white noise machine to start whenever your smart lights turn off, signaling bedtime, or to activate when your smart thermostat drops below a certain temperature. If you use motion sensors, the machine can pause when movement is detected and resume once the room is empty. Automation is particularly useful for households with varied schedules and multiple occupants; for instance, a nursery machine can start when the baby monitor detects crying or when a motion sensor senses late-night activity.
Voice control adds another convenient layer. Most popular white noise machines support voice assistants such as Amazon Alexa, Google Assistant, and Apple Siri (via HomeKit). Linking your device to a voice assistant typically requires enabling a skill or service in the assistant’s app and connecting your manufacturer account. Once linked, you can use voice commands like “turn on the white noise machine,” “set the noise to 50 percent,” or “play ocean sounds” without touching your phone. Voice control is especially helpful when you’re getting ready for bed, handling a baby, or have limited mobility. Combine voice commands with routines — for example, a “Good Night” routine that dims lights, sets the thermostat, locks smart locks, and turns on the sleep sound preset.
If you’re technically inclined, explore advanced home automation platforms like IFTTT or Home Assistant. These services can broaden your control options, enabling triggers based on weather conditions, calendar events, or geofencing. With geofencing, the machine could switch off when everyone leaves home and automatically resume when someone returns. If the device supports API access, you can create highly customized behaviors such as incorporating sleep data from wearables to adjust sound intensity or automatically changing presets based on ambient noise readings.
Be mindful of power and network dependencies for advanced controls. Ensure your machine’s Wi-Fi is stable, and consider redundancy for critical use cases; for example, keep a backup bedside device if your router or internet is unreliable. Finally, keep security in mind when granting third-party automation services access to your device — review permissions, limit account linking where possible, and keep firmware and app software up to date to reduce vulnerabilities.
Troubleshooting Common Issues
Even well-made devices can encounter hiccups. When your smart white noise machine does not respond to your phone, the cause is often a simple connectivity issue. Begin with the basics: ensure the machine is powered on and the app shows the correct connection status. If the device uses Bluetooth, verify that Bluetooth is enabled on your phone and that the phone is within range. Sometimes unpairing and re-pairing the device in the phone’s Bluetooth settings resolves the issue. For Wi-Fi-connected machines, confirm that both the phone and the device are on the same network during setup. Routers with separate 2.4 GHz and 5 GHz bands can complicate things; many IoT devices require the 2.4 GHz band, so check your router settings and, if needed, temporarily enable the router’s 2.4 GHz network for initial pairing.
If the app cannot discover the device, restart both the machine and your phone, as this often clears transient glitches. Power cycling the router can also fix network-related problems, though be mindful that this will temporarily interrupt internet access for all devices on the network. Ensure the app and the device firmware are up to date; manufacturers often patch bugs through software updates. If updates fail or the device appears unresponsive during a firmware update, consult the support documentation before forcing a reset, as improper interruption during firmware upgrades can cause more serious issues.
Audio problems like distorted playback or unexpectedly low volume might stem from an improperly set equalizer or too many connected audio sources. Check the app’s volume controls, the phone’s media volume, and any physical volume controls on the machine. If your machine supports multiple inputs, ensure it’s set to the correct source. For intermittent sound cutouts, check for Wi-Fi congestion or interference from neighboring networks and devices such as microwaves or cordless phones. Moving the device a small distance or repositioning the router can improve signal strength.
If the device loses its scheduled tasks or automation triggers stop working, verify that any linked third-party accounts remain authorized and that the home network hasn’t changed. Changes like a new router or a new Wi-Fi password require reconfiguration of linked devices. Check permission settings for voice assistants and automation platforms to ensure they still have necessary access. For persistent problems, consult the manufacturer’s support resources, which often include chatbots, FAQs, and community forums. Keep information handy such as model numbers, firmware versions, and a description of the issue — this speeds up support.
When all else fails, a factory reset can restore the device to a known working state, but use it as a last resort because you will lose saved presets and schedules. Follow the manufacturer’s instructions carefully for a reset and re-run the setup process. Regular maintenance such as keeping the device away from excessive dust and moisture, ensuring ventilation, and avoiding power surges with a surge protector will help prevent hardware failures. Document any recurring issues and report them to the manufacturer; companies may release targeted fixes in response to user feedback.
Privacy and Security Considerations
Smart white noise machines that connect to your phone and the internet introduce new privacy and security considerations. Start with the basics: choose a strong, unique password for the account associated with the device and enable two-factor authentication (2FA) if available. Many IoT devices use cloud services for remote access and feature integration; these cloud connections require account credentials stored on external servers. Reviewing the manufacturer’s privacy policy helps you understand what data is collected, how it’s used, and whether it’s shared with third parties. Pay special attention to features that use microphones for ambient monitoring or voice commands, and check whether audio snippets are stored or transmitted to third-party servers.
Network security is equally important. Place IoT devices on a separate guest or IoT network if your router supports multiple SSIDs. This isolates the device from sensitive home network resources such as PCs and NAS drives, reducing the risk of lateral movement by attackers. Keep your home router’s firmware up to date and change the default administrator password. If possible, disable UPnP (Universal Plug and Play), which can unintentionally expose devices to the internet. Limit remote access to only the features you need; some manufacturers allow you to enable or disable cloud connectivity or restrict access to the local network only.
Be judicious when granting permissions to third-party integrations. Automation services, voice assistant platforms, and smart home hubs often request broad permissions to control devices and access usage data. Review requested permissions carefully and revoke access for services you no longer use. If your device supports local control through open protocols, prefer local integrations that do not rely on cloud services for critical functions. Regularly audit the list of connected apps and services within the manufacturer’s app and remove any that are unnecessary.
Finally, stay informed about security updates and vulnerability disclosures from the manufacturer. If a security advisory is issued, take recommended actions promptly, which may include accepting a firmware update or changing passwords. For added peace of mind, consider devices from reputable manufacturers that actively maintain security and provide transparent privacy practices. With a few proactive steps, you can enjoy the convenience of phone control while minimizing privacy and security risks.
Tips for Maximizing Sleep and Focus with Your Device
A smart white noise machine is more than a gadget; it’s a tool that can significantly improve sleep quality and concentration when used thoughtfully. Start by tailoring the sound spectrum to your needs. For many people, lower-frequency sounds like brown noise are more effective at masking disruptive noises and are perceived as more soothing. Others prefer pink noise or gentle nature sounds. Experiment with small volume adjustments — a level that masks sudden noises without being so loud that it becomes distracting. Use the app’s fade-in and fade-out features to ease into sleep and to prevent abrupt changes that could wake you.
Placement matters. Position the machine within a few meters of where you sleep or work and avoid pointing it directly at your head. Placing the machine on a stable surface and away from reflective walls will reduce echo and create a more natural sound field. In a shared bedroom, choose a machine with directional or dual outputs, or use ear-level devices for individuals who need different levels or types of sound. For office focus, place the device where it masks corridor and HVAC noises without overpowering conversations you need to hear.
Routine consistency amplifies benefits. Use the scheduling features to create consistent pre-sleep rituals: dim lights, start the white noise, and allow a transition period for unwinding. Consistent cues help your brain associate the soundscape with rest and relaxation. For naps, a short, high-quality white noise session with a quick fade can help you achieve restorative rest without sleeping too long. In work contexts, schedule focus intervals with the noise machine that align with productivity techniques like the Pomodoro method to enhance concentration and block out office distractions.
Combine the device with other sleep hygiene practices. Keep screens dim and avoid intense blue light exposure in the hour before bed, maintain a cool room temperature, and use blackout curtains to reduce light disruptions. If you struggle with waking due to external noise, consider pairing the white noise machine with a smart light that simulates dawn, providing a gentle wake sequence. For people with tinnitus or chronic noise sensitivity, consult a healthcare professional for tailored sound therapy recommendations and use the machine as part of a comprehensive strategy.
Finally, remain flexible and track what works. Some users tolerate more or less sound over time, and seasonal changes in household activity may require altered presets. Use app features or a simple sleep journal to note which soundscapes and volumes correlate with better sleep or deeper focus. Share successful presets with family members and create shared schedules if you live with others. By combining thoughtful device setup, consistent routines, and small environmental adjustments, your smart white noise machine can become a quietly powerful ally for restful nights and productive days.
